Hi all: I was just wondering if someone could point me to the specific location where I can change the unit graphic size (and maybe a quick "how to, as well :). Specifically, I would like to make units smaller relative to the rest of the world.

I have edited all my unit sizes.
Assets\XML\Art\CIV4ArtDefines_Unit.XML
Open this up in a XML editor, I think you can even do it in notepad. You will see this
<Type>ART_DEF_UNIT_LION</Type>
<fScale>0.61</fScale>
<fInterfaceScale>1.3</fInterfaceScale>
<NIF>Art/Units/Lion/Lion.nif</NIF>
<KFM>Art/Units/Lion/Lion.kfm</KFM>
<SHADERNIF>Art/Units/Lion/Lion_FX.nif</SHADERNIF>
<ShadowDef>
<ShadowNIF>Art/Units/01_UnitShadows/LionShadow.nif</ShadowNIF>
<ShadowAttachNode>LionBip Spine1</ShadowAttachNode>
<fShadowScale>1.0</fShadowScale>
</ShadowDef>
<fBattleDistance>0.35</fBattleDistance>
<fRangedDeathTime>0.28</fRangedDeathTime>
<bActAsRanged>0</bActAsRanged>
<TrainSound>AS2D_UNIT_BUILD_UNIT</TrainSound>
<AudioRunSounds>
<AudioRunTypeLoop/>
<AudioRunTypeEnd/>
</AudioRunSounds>
</UnitArtInfo>
<UnitArtInfo>
This is the one you want to edit <fScale>0.61</fScale> lower the number to make them smaller, riase it to make them larger. The above example would change the size of the Lion.
